HS Code 4107.91.40.00 specifically pertains to buffalo leather, which is a type of animal hide derived from buffalo. This classification falls under Chapter 41, which covers raw hides and skins, as well as leather. Buffalo leather is commonly used in industries such as fashion, upholstery, and accessories, where its durability and unique texture are highly valued. Importers should be aware that the general duty rate for products classified under this code is 2.5%. This means that for every $100 worth of buffalo leather imported, a duty of $2.50 will be assessed.
